Output 3a59e9e6b51d6979cfeb01bbae61ce9634a35b781ea4ab40297b63d9aa403151:1

value
49500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c051d94eb8769c27729c242cdfeaef8110e19c1 OP_EQUAL
address
3JqB63S84uCte1zKdRKrmcaKRC1R97oQ5C
transaction
3a59e9e6b51d6979cfeb01bbae61ce9634a35b781ea4ab40297b63d9aa403151
confirmations
19972
spent
true